NS 249 - Nursing IV

Description:
Operationalizes the performance of psychomotor, cognitive and affective competencies needed to assume the roles of the associate degree nurse, continued focus on assessing, planning, implementing and evaluating interventions to promote, maintain and restore health of diverse individuals across the life span who experience alteration in growth and development, sensory/perceptual, elimination, protective and psychosocial/cultural functions; students apply nursing process in caring for clients in acute care and community based settings with a concentrated experience in women's health; course culminates with a clinical experience in the management of groups of clients in the acute or extended care setting. Prerequisite: NS 238 Class 5 hours, clinical 12 hours..
